AZ Alkmaar came from 2-0 down to beat Olympiakos Piraeus 3-2 in a pre-season friendly, with Mexx Meerdink scoring twice in the second half.

How it unfolded

Olympiakos controlled the opening half and struck first in the 24th minute. Ayoub El Kaabi opened the scoring with a clinical finish to put the Greek side 1-0 up.

The visitors doubled their lead just before the break. Defender David Carmo rose highest to meet a corner and powered a header home in the 45th minute, sending Olympiakos into the interval with a commanding 2-0 advantage.

AZ emerged a transformed side after the restart. Meerdink, who started the match, pulled one back in the 72nd minute, scoring from inside the box to halve the deficit.

The equaliser arrived five minutes later. Brazilian winger Weslley Patati found the net in the 77th minute, capitalising on Olympiakos’s failure to clear under sustained AZ pressure to make it 2-2.

With the match entering its final stages, Meerdink struck again. The Dutch forward scored his second in the 89th minute to complete the turnaround and seal a 3-2 victory that had seemed unlikely at half-time.

The turning point

AZ’s tactical adjustment at the break transformed the contest. After managing little in the first half, they pressed higher and moved the ball faster after the interval. Meerdink’s movement became the focal point, and his two goals in 17 second-half minutes flipped the match entirely.

Key performers

  • Mexx Meerdink (AZ Alkmaar) — Player of the match. Two goals in the second half (72', 89'), providing the cutting edge AZ lacked in the opening period.
  • Weslley Patati (AZ Alkmaar) — The Brazilian winger scored the equaliser in the 77th minute and was a persistent threat down the flank after the break.
  • Ayoub El Kaabi (Olympiakos Piraeus) — Opened the scoring with a composed finish in the 24th minute and led the line effectively before being substituted at half-time (46').
  • David Carmo (Olympiakos Piraeus) — Dominant in the air, scoring a header from a corner to make it 2-0, but part of a defence that conceded three goals in 17 second-half minutes.

What it means

For AZ Alkmaar, this represents a statement win in their pre-season preparations ahead of the 2026-27 Eredivisie campaign. The result is AZ’s first victory over Olympiakos in three meetings across all competitions — the Greek side had won the previous two encounters, including a 2-0 win in the same fixture last July.

Olympiakos will be concerned by their second-half collapse after such a dominant first-half display. The Greek side also lost their previous friendly 3-0 to Royal Antwerp on 25 July, per the Olympiacos official site.
